Decision criteria

The most reliable platform for CI/CD integration should meet five technical criteria. First, it must work with existing automation investments. Engineering teams should not have to rebuild every pipeline before they can adopt agentic testing. TestMu AI supports common automation workflows and is designed for teams already running browser, mobile, and API tests in automated delivery pipelines.

Second, it must reduce flaky failure noise. CI/CD loses credibility when test failures are hard to interpret or when pipelines fail due to locator drift, timing instability, or environment variance. TestMu AI addresses this with Auto Healing Agent and Root Cause Analysis Agent, giving teams a better path from failure signal to useful action. A failed run should help developers understand the issue, not create another triage backlog.

Third, it must provide scalable execution. Autonomous testing creates value only when the platform can execute enough coverage within the pipeline window. TestMu AI pairs agentic test workflows with an automation testing cloud and HyperExecute so teams can run larger suites without turning every pull request into a bottleneck.

Fourth, it must cover realistic user environments. CI/CD testing that passes on a narrow lab setup can still miss defects on real browsers and devices. TestMu AI helps close that gap with Real Device Cloud access across more than 10,000 real devices, giving teams broader confidence before release.

Fifth, it must connect execution with governance. Autonomous tests still need management, ownership, reporting, and release context. TestMu AI includes a test management platform and Test Insights, which helps engineering leaders understand quality signals across teams, suites, and builds.

Why does autonomous test execution need more than test generation?

Autonomous execution must generate tests, run them at scale, handle unstable changes, diagnose failures, and report quality signals back to engineering teams. Without execution reliability and useful failure analysis, generated tests can slow a pipeline instead of improving it.
